1954 Kaiser Darrin
I made this from an old R&R resin kit. It was the only 1/24-1/25 scale version of this car available at the time it was built. It was a good starting point, but it had to be extensively reworked and have a lot of scratch made parts added.

u/Bourbon-N-Coke 15d ago
Hopefully this isn't too boring, but a lot of corrections were made to the resin parts (wheel well shapes, hood, door, and trunk lines, and changing the chassis from dual to single exhaust).
Scratch made parts were; Both headlights, the entire grille, the center caps of the wire wheels with emblems, the windshield frame with wipers, the clear windshield, the entire dashboard, the rear view mirror, the steering wheel, the turn signal arm, the stick shift with rubber boot, the ashtray, the gas, brake, and clutch pedals, 3 chrome snaps for the convertible top, trunk lock and hinges, fuel cap, license plate, and several decals.
